High-Quality Horizontal Sand Pumps Key Features and Applications
When it comes to the efficient transportation of abrasive materials, high-quality horizontal sand pumps play a pivotal role in various industries. These pumps are specially designed to handle the challenges posed by heavy solids, ensuring optimal performance in applications such as mining, dredging, and construction.
Design and Construction
High-quality horizontal sand pumps typically feature a robust and durable construction. They are engineered with materials that can withstand the harsh conditions associated with sand and other abrasive particles. Cast iron and high chromium alloys are commonly used in the pump casing and impellers to enhance wear resistance. The horizontal design facilitates easy installation and maintenance, making it an ideal choice for operations where space and accessibility are concerns.

Versatility in Applications
Horizontal sand pumps are incredibly versatile and can be utilized across a range of applications. In the mining industry, they are essential for transporting slurries to processing plants. In dredging operations, these pumps effectively remove sand and silt from waterways, facilitating navigation and maintaining water depth. The construction industry also benefits from these pumps, using them to manage and transport sand for concrete production and other structural purposes.
Maintenance and Reliability
Reliability is a critical factor when selecting a horizontal sand pump. High-quality pumps are designed for minimal maintenance, which is a significant advantage in operational environments where downtime can lead to significant losses. Features such as replaceable wear parts and easy accessibility for inspection and repair contribute to the longevity of the pumps.
